Fiction. "This is a brave, wise, and important book. The novel takes place in a Greece occupied by the Nazis in World War II. Keeley knows Greece, intimately-its language, literature, and culture-since boyhood, and continues to spend part of each year there, along with Mary, his accomplished Greek wife. SOME WINE FOR REMEMBRANCE is not just beautifully written; it reveals the author's heart and conscience as well as informing us about an atrocity we won't forget. Indeed, we dare not"-Carolyn Kizer. Edmund Keeley has written many other books of both fiction and nonfiction, including the SPD title AN ALBANIAN JOURNAL, and is a noted translator of Greek poetry.
